/*!*************************************************************************************************************************************************************************************************************************************************************!*\
  !*** css ./node_modules/css-loader/dist/cjs.js??ruleSet[1].rules[3].use[1]!./node_modules/postcss-loader/dist/cjs.js??ruleSet[1].rules[3].use[2]!./node_modules/sass-loader/dist/cjs.js??ruleSet[1].rules[3].use[3]!./blocks/large-text-callout/style.scss ***!
  \*************************************************************************************************************************************************************************************************************************************************************/
.wp-block-fitbit-blocks-large-text-callout {
  width: auto;
  position: relative;
  padding: 40px 24px 0;
}
@media screen and (min-width: 769px) {
  .wp-block-fitbit-blocks-large-text-callout {
    padding: 60px 60px 0;
  }
}
@media screen and (min-width: 1025px) {
  .wp-block-fitbit-blocks-large-text-callout {
    padding: 90px 120px 0;
  }
}
.wp-block-fitbit-blocks-large-text-callout.has-kale-text-color {
  color: #1B3532;
}
.wp-block-fitbit-blocks-large-text-callout.has-deep-teal-text-color {
  color: #006166;
}
.wp-block-fitbit-blocks-large-text-callout.has-fitbit-teal-text-color {
  color: #1CB0B8;
}
.wp-block-fitbit-blocks-large-text-callout.has-fitbit-teal-8-text-color {
  color: rgba(28, 176, 184, 0.0784313725);
}
.wp-block-fitbit-blocks-large-text-callout.has-fitbit-teal-20-text-color {
  color: rgba(28, 176, 184, 0.2);
}
.wp-block-fitbit-blocks-large-text-callout.has-light-grey-text-color {
  color: #F1F2F1;
}
.wp-block-fitbit-blocks-large-text-callout.has-matcha-text-color {
  color: #C7EED6;
}
.wp-block-fitbit-blocks-large-text-callout.has-mango-text-color {
  color: #CB9719;
}
.wp-block-fitbit-blocks-large-text-callout.has-light-teal-text-color {
  color: #D2FFFA;
}
.wp-block-fitbit-blocks-large-text-callout.has-raspberry-text-color {
  color: #943863;
}
.wp-block-fitbit-blocks-large-text-callout.has-white-text-color {
  color: #FFFFFF;
}
.wp-block-fitbit-blocks-large-text-callout.has-black-text-color {
  color: #000000;
}
.wp-block-fitbit-blocks-large-text-callout.has-dark-grey-text-color {
  color: #525458;
}
.wp-block-fitbit-blocks-large-text-callout.has-google-grey-text-color {
  color: #5F6368;
}
.wp-block-fitbit-blocks-large-text-callout.has-border-grey-text-color {
  color: #B1B1B1;
}
.wp-block-fitbit-blocks-large-text-callout.--kale {
  color: #1B3532;
}
.wp-block-fitbit-blocks-large-text-callout.--deep-teal {
  color: #006166;
}
.wp-block-fitbit-blocks-large-text-callout.--fitbit-teal {
  color: #1CB0B8;
}
.wp-block-fitbit-blocks-large-text-callout.--fitbit-teal-8 {
  color: rgba(28, 176, 184, 0.0784313725);
}
.wp-block-fitbit-blocks-large-text-callout.--fitbit-teal-20 {
  color: rgba(28, 176, 184, 0.2);
}
.wp-block-fitbit-blocks-large-text-callout.--light-grey {
  color: #F1F2F1;
}
.wp-block-fitbit-blocks-large-text-callout.--matcha {
  color: #C7EED6;
}
.wp-block-fitbit-blocks-large-text-callout.--mango {
  color: #CB9719;
}
.wp-block-fitbit-blocks-large-text-callout.--light {
  color: #D2FFFA;
}
.wp-block-fitbit-blocks-large-text-callout.--raspberry {
  color: #943863;
}
.wp-block-fitbit-blocks-large-text-callout.--white {
  color: #FFFFFF;
}
.wp-block-fitbit-blocks-large-text-callout.--black {
  color: #000000;
}
.wp-block-fitbit-blocks-large-text-callout.--dark-grey {
  color: #525458;
}
.wp-block-fitbit-blocks-large-text-callout.--google-grey {
  color: #5F6368;
}
.wp-block-fitbit-blocks-large-text-callout.--border-grey {
  color: #B1B1B1;
}
.wp-block-fitbit-blocks-large-text-callout .block__container {
  position: relative;
  padding-bottom: 50px;
}
@media screen and (min-width: 769px) {
  .wp-block-fitbit-blocks-large-text-callout .block__container {
    padding-bottom: 75px;
  }
}
@media screen and (min-width: 1025px) {
  .wp-block-fitbit-blocks-large-text-callout .block__container {
    padding-bottom: 116px;
  }
}
@media screen and (max-width: 768px) {
  .page .page__content .wp-block-fitbit-blocks-large-text-callout[class*=wp-block-fitbit-blocks-] .block__container {
    width: 100%;
  }
}
.wp-block-fitbit-blocks-large-text-callout[class*=wp-block-fitbit-blocks] .block__content {
  display: flex;
  flex-direction: row;
  flex-wrap: nowrap;
}
.wp-block-fitbit-blocks-large-text-callout:not(.resizing) .block__content {
  transition: transform 450ms cubic-bezier(0.4, 0, 0.2, 1);
}
.wp-block-fitbit-blocks-large-text-callout .large-text-callout__child {
  flex-basis: 87.2%;
  min-width: 87.2%;
  width: 87.2%;
  align-items: flex-start;
}
@media screen and (min-width: 769px) {
  .wp-block-fitbit-blocks-large-text-callout .large-text-callout__child {
    flex-basis: 81.8897637795%;
    min-width: 81.8897637795%;
    width: 81.8897637795%;
  }
}
@media screen and (min-width: 1025px) {
  .wp-block-fitbit-blocks-large-text-callout .large-text-callout__child {
    flex-basis: 75.3472222222%;
    min-width: 75.3472222222%;
    width: 75.3472222222%;
  }
}
.wp-block-fitbit-blocks-large-text-callout .large-text-callout__child:not(.wp-block-fitbit-blocks-large-text-callout .large-text-callout__child:last-of-type) {
  padding-right: 12.2699386503%;
}
@media screen and (min-width: 769px) {
  .wp-block-fitbit-blocks-large-text-callout .large-text-callout__child:not(.wp-block-fitbit-blocks-large-text-callout .large-text-callout__child:last-of-type) {
    padding-right: 8.9635854342%;
  }
}
@media screen and (min-width: 1025px) {
  .wp-block-fitbit-blocks-large-text-callout .large-text-callout__child:not(.wp-block-fitbit-blocks-large-text-callout .large-text-callout__child:last-of-type) {
    padding-right: 8.6816720257%;
  }
}
.wp-block-fitbit-blocks-large-text-callout.large-text-callout--1 {
  padding: 40px 0;
}
.wp-block-fitbit-blocks-large-text-callout.large-text-callout--1 .large-text-callout__child {
  flex-basis: unset;
  min-width: unset;
  width: unset;
  max-width: 1085px;
}
@media screen and (min-width: 769px) {
  .wp-block-fitbit-blocks-large-text-callout.large-text-callout--1 {
    padding: 60px 0;
  }
}
@media screen and (min-width: 1025px) {
  .wp-block-fitbit-blocks-large-text-callout.large-text-callout--1 {
    padding: 90px 0;
  }
}
.wp-block-fitbit-blocks-large-text-callout.large-text-callout--1[class*=wp-block-fitbit-blocks] .block__container {
  width: 100%;
  padding-bottom: 0;
}
@media screen and (min-width: 769px) {
  .wp-block-fitbit-blocks-large-text-callout.large-text-callout--1[class*=wp-block-fitbit-blocks] .block__container {
    padding-bottom: 0;
  }
}
@media screen and (min-width: 1025px) {
  .wp-block-fitbit-blocks-large-text-callout.large-text-callout--1[class*=wp-block-fitbit-blocks] .block__container {
    padding-bottom: 0;
  }
}
.wp-block-fitbit-blocks-large-text-callout.large-text-callout--1 .block__content {
  justify-content: center;
}
.wp-block-fitbit-blocks-large-text-callout.large-text-callout--1 .block__container {
  padding: 0 20px;
}
.wp-block-fitbit-blocks-large-text-callout.large-text-callout--1 .large-text-callout__child {
  align-items: center;
}
.wp-block-fitbit-blocks-large-text-callout.large-text-callout--1 .large-text-callout__child .ltc-block__quote {
  text-align: center;
}
.wp-block-fitbit-blocks-large-text-callout.large-text-callout--1 .large-text-callout__child .ltc-block__attribution {
  text-align: center;
}
.wp-block-fitbit-blocks-large-text-callout.large-text-callout--1 .large-text-callout__child .ltc-block__cite {
  text-align: center;
}
.wp-block-fitbit-blocks-large-text-callout.large-text-callout--multi .block__container {
  padding-bottom: 130px;
}
@media screen and (min-width: 769px) {
  .wp-block-fitbit-blocks-large-text-callout.large-text-callout--multi .block__container {
    padding-bottom: 130px;
  }
}
@media screen and (min-width: 1025px) {
  .wp-block-fitbit-blocks-large-text-callout.large-text-callout--multi .block__container {
    padding-bottom: 230px;
  }
}
.wp-block-fitbit-blocks-large-text-callout.large-text-callout--multi .wp-block-fitbit-blocks-large-text-callout-item {
  justify-content: flex-start;
  transition: opacity 450ms ease-out;
}
.wp-block-fitbit-blocks-large-text-callout.large-text-callout--multi .wp-block-fitbit-blocks-large-text-callout-item:not(.ltc-block--active) {
  opacity: 0.3;
}
.wp-block-fitbit-blocks-large-text-callout.large-text-callout--multi .wp-block-fitbit-blocks-large-text-callout-item.large-text-callout__child .ltc-block__quote, .wp-block-fitbit-blocks-large-text-callout.large-text-callout--multi .wp-block-fitbit-blocks-large-text-callout-item.large-text-callout__child .ltc-block__attribution, .wp-block-fitbit-blocks-large-text-callout.large-text-callout--multi .wp-block-fitbit-blocks-large-text-callout-item.large-text-callout__child .ltc-block__cite {
  text-align: left;
}
.wp-block-fitbit-blocks-large-text-callout .large-text-callout__controls {
  position: absolute;
  bottom: 40px;
  display: flex;
  align-items: center;
  justify-content: flex-end;
  width: calc(100% - 24px*2);
}
@media screen and (min-width: 769px) {
  .wp-block-fitbit-blocks-large-text-callout .large-text-callout__controls {
    bottom: 24px;
    width: 40%;
  }
}
@media screen and (min-width: 1025px) {
  .wp-block-fitbit-blocks-large-text-callout .large-text-callout__controls {
    bottom: 80px;
    width: 30%;
  }
}
.wp-block-fitbit-blocks-large-text-callout .large-text-callout__progress {
  position: relative;
  flex: 0 1 40%;
  height: 2px;
  margin-right: 32px;
  background-color: #F1F2F1;
}
.wp-block-fitbit-blocks-large-text-callout .large-text-callout__progress-bar {
  display: block;
  position: absolute;
  top: 0;
  left: 0;
  width: 20%;
  height: 100%;
  background-color: #1CB0B8;
  transition: width 450ms cubic-bezier(0.4, 0, 0.2, 1);
}
@media screen and (min-width: 769px) {
  .wp-block-fitbit-blocks-large-text-callout .large-text-callout__progress {
    flex-basis: 40%;
  }
}
@media screen and (min-width: 1025px) {
  .wp-block-fitbit-blocks-large-text-callout .large-text-callout__progress {
    flex-basis: 25%;
  }
}
.wp-block-fitbit-blocks-large-text-callout .large-text-callout__controls-btn {
  all: unset;
  cursor: pointer;
  position: relative;
  display: flex;
  align-items: center;
  justify-content: center;
  flex: 1 1 36px;
  max-width: 36px;
  height: 36px;
  box-sizing: border-box;
  -webkit-appearance: none;
  border: 0;
  outline: none;
  background-color: transparent;
  padding: 0;
  stroke: #FFFFFF;
  border-radius: 50px;
  border: 1px solid #D2FFFA;
  transition: opacity 110ms ease-out, background-color 110ms ease-out, stroke 110ms ease-out;
}
.wp-block-fitbit-blocks-large-text-callout .large-text-callout__controls-btn:not(:last-of-type) {
  margin-right: 16px;
}
@media screen and (min-width: 769px) {
  .wp-block-fitbit-blocks-large-text-callout .large-text-callout__controls-btn {
    flex: 1 1 24px;
    max-width: 24px;
    height: 24px;
  }
}
@media screen and (min-width: 1025px) {
  .wp-block-fitbit-blocks-large-text-callout .large-text-callout__controls-btn {
    flex: 1 1 36px;
    max-width: 36px;
    height: 36px;
  }
}
.wp-block-fitbit-blocks-large-text-callout .large-text-callout__controls-btn svg {
  position: absolute;
  left: 50%;
  transform: translateX(calc(-50% - 1px));
  width: auto;
  height: 11px;
}
.wp-block-fitbit-blocks-large-text-callout .large-text-callout__controls-btn svg.arrow--forward {
  transform: translateX(calc(-50% + 1px));
}
@media screen and (min-width: 1025px) {
  .wp-block-fitbit-blocks-large-text-callout .large-text-callout__controls-btn svg {
    height: 15px;
  }
}
.wp-block-fitbit-blocks-large-text-callout .large-text-callout__controls-btn:hover {
  background-color: #FFFFFF;
  stroke: #006166;
}
.wp-block-fitbit-blocks-large-text-callout .large-text-callout__controls-btn--disabled {
  pointer-events: none;
  opacity: 0.25;
}
